Looking for people to team up with Research triangle area

Posted

Hi everyone!
I’m a foreigner who had to relocate from Ukraine to the US a year ago. I’m 38, with a background in law and finance, and I’ve spent my whole life working in business and real estate. I still own a portfolio of 10+ commercial and residential properties in Ukraine, along with several business assets.

In my first year in the US, I got my real estate broker’s license, even though I never really wanted to be just a regular sales agent. I also completed my first house flip here – it hit the market this Monday and we’re currently waiting for the first offer.

On top of that, I’ve built a small car fleet that I rent out on Turo (16 cars at the moment) just to keep things afloat, because in reality everything related to real estate here moves very slowly compared to what I’m used to back home. Due to the language barrier, limited local knowledge, and very different legal/regulatory framework, I’m finding it challenging to negotiate deal terms with potential partners and to source interesting opportunities.

I’ve always been more focused on commercial real estate, but so far I haven’t been able to find anyone in this space who is open to partnership. I have extensive entrepreneurial experience, but commercial real estate here has its own specifics, so I really need people who already have some experience in this market and would be interested in doing joint projects.

I’d be very happy to connect with people who are interested in commercial or investment residential real estate in the Research Triangle area of North Carolina. If anyone here has ever been in my shoes – coming to this country as a complete newcomer with a “suitcase” full of experience, trying to rebuild everything from absolute zero – I’d really appreciate any advice or pointers you can share.

My goal is to build my own real estate portfolio that I can manage myself, generate rental income from, and partially use for my own business in the automotive and children’s entertainment space.
